Self-healing and efficient flexible perovskite solar cells enabled by host–guest interaction and a 2D/3D heterostructure
Zhengchi Yang, Yue Jiang, Dongdong Xu, Zhen Wang, Xingsen Gao, Xubing Lu, Guofu Zhou, Jun‐Ming Liu, Jinwei Gao
Abstract
The in situ synthesis of a ternary polymer (TPP polymer) to construct host–guest interaction between GMA-CD and N-AA and a 2D/3D heterostructure supports the development of efficient, stable, self-healing and flexible perovskite solar cells.
